General Information about Black Pearl (#031728)

The hex color #031728, also known as Black Pearl, is a very dark shade of blue-black, almost appearing as pure black to the naked eye. In the RGB color model, it consists of 3 parts red, 23 parts green, and 40 parts blue. Its darkness is characterized by very low saturation and luminance values. This color is often associated with sophistication, elegance, and mystery, and it lends a sense of depth to designs. Due to its deep tone, it's crucial to use it carefully in combination with lighter colors to ensure readability and visual balance. Black Pearl can evoke a sense of luxury and can be utilized to create sleek and modern designs, particularly in the tech and fashion industries.

The hex color #031728, also known as Black Pearl, presents significant accessibility challenges. Its very low luminance value means that text rendered in this color requires extremely light foreground colors to meet W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) contrast requirements. For body text, achieving a contrast ratio of 4.5:1 is essential for Level AA compliance, and a ratio of 7:1 is recommended for Level AAA. Larger text (14pt bold or 18pt regular) needs a minimum ratio of 3:1. Due to its darkness, this color is best used sparingly for decorative elements or backgrounds where no text is present. When text is necessary, prioritize light shades of yellow (#FFFF00), white (#FFFFFF), or very light grays to ensure readability for users with visual impairments. Careful consideration and testing with accessibility tools are crucial to avoid creating barriers for users.
